Post by: BowEd on May 21, 2016, 07:48:34 am
Cool.Those heavy duty mocs like my dyers and yours there need to conform to a person's foot to be comfortable so when I got mine I walked in the creek a while to get them wet then wore them dry.Perfect fit now.
